Finance Review — Logistics Switch

Quick summary for department heads: we've moved from Carrowden Freight to Velstra Logistics as of last month. Upfront transition costs ran a bit over estimate, but per-shipment rates are down roughly 12%, and breakage claims have dropped noticeably. Payback on the switch looks like six months, maybe seven. Overall, finance is comfortable with the change. One more thing worth flagging below.

confidential, bagep-fajef: Gross margin on Druwyn came in at 5 percent against a plan of 15 percent. Only 5 of the 80 pilot accounts renewed Druwyn, so a churn review is set for April 1.

Hey Priva,

Quick heads-up before Friday's DR drill for the Inkmill markdown pipeline: we'll restore the renderer config from the cold backup, so you'll need the escrow credentials handy. Grab a coffee first — the restore takes a while. For the sealed vault copy, the recovery passphrase is below.

recovery phrase for kahop-kahap: istys-novdor-joreth-silir-eliys

Subject: TileScout prefetcher 2.4 ready for security review

Team, the TileScout map-tile prefetcher now enforces origin pinning and rejects any tile host not on the Cartovia allowlist. Cache writes are scoped per-session, and eviction no longer leaks path fragments into logs. All fetches run through the sandboxed fetch broker introduced last cycle. The exact build under review is identified by the token below.

pipeline stamp: htk4_66df

# Service Accounts: String Extraction

The `extract-i18n` script pulls translatable strings from all Bramblewick repos and pushes them to the Glossa service. It runs under the `i18n-extractor` service account. Do not run it under your personal account; Glossa rate-limits individual users aggressively. The account has write access to the staging catalog only. Set the token in your shell before invoking the script. The current staging token is below.

API key for kahap-kafog: zpat15_6qzxZ7YR8aDwjmp

Subject: Locker assignments — Birchfield changing rooms

Dear assistants,

Please note that locker assignments for the refurbished Birchfield changing rooms are now finalised. Each team member has been allocated one numbered locker; the list is posted inside the entrance. Kindly remind your teams to clear old lockers by Friday and return padlocks to the front desk. To access the changing-room corridor, staff should use the door code below.

staff pass of tajog-bahap = bdg-GTUUI-82661